Graduates of University of North Carolina - Charlotte's doctoral (research) program in Biological and Biomedical Sciences earn a median $62,818 one year after graduating, rising to $91,987 by year ten. Five years out, earnings run 10% above the national median of $83,042 for this field, ranking 18th of 99 reporting programs.

Source: U.S. Census Bureau PSEO, release V4.13.0 2025Q4. Earnings are for graduates working in covered states; figures are medians in nominal dollars.
